[speed/latency] I just upgraded but my stats are bad

I just upgraded from the Starter package to the 3.0 Mbps/768 Kbps package. My upload speed has increased but my downloads haven't.

My last speed test yielded these results:

759 kb/s DL
454 kb/s UL

What can I do to fix this?

Boy Rob, I though you might have problems, but not that bad. After testing, try plugging the modem right into the NID and test again. Here's what I got on you.

Downstream Upstream
Relative Capacity 100 99
Noise Margin 6 8
Transmit Signal Power 19 12
Attenuation 60 36
Interleaved Bit Rate 3360 672 (in use)
Intr Max Attainable BR 3360 672 (in use)
Fast Channel Bit Rate 0 0 (not in use)
Fast Max Attainable BR 3360 672 (not in use)

Try to reboot the modem and see if anything changes.

That connection is very marginal. It can probably hold at that margin, but it won't give much room for variances as something small would throw that right off and cause a resync. As for the ping, pings can vary no matter what, so it may be just something different on that test.
